Do my reception centerpieces have to match my bouquets? I am going for a very gardeny look and want to use many different flowers. The same colors would be used for both. I am concerned it will not look pulled together.

Smile Just include a few of the flowers that you are using for your wedding party in your centerpieces. That will tie the look together. Go for it! Have a great wedding.
